Understanding Mice Anatomy

Mice possess physical characteristics that contribute to their climbing abilities. Their small size, lightweight bodies, and flexible skeletal structure allow them to maneuver in various environments. Key anatomical features include:

  • Clawed Feet: Mice have sharp claws that provide grip on surfaces, making it easier for them to ascend vertical structures.
  • Strong Hind Limbs: Their hind legs are muscular, enabling powerful jumps and pushes when climbing.
  • Tail Balance: The long tail acts as a counterbalance, helping them maintain stability while navigating precarious positions.

These attributes enable mice to climb not only trees but also walls, fences, and other vertical surfaces.

Types of Mice and Their Climbing Abilities

Different species of mice exhibit varying degrees of climbing proficiency. Here are a few notable examples:

Mouse Species Climbing Ability Habitat Adaptation
House Mouse Moderate Urban environments and human structures
Deer Mouse High Forests and wooded areas
Field Mouse Moderate Grasslands and agricultural fields
Wood Mouse High Wooded areas with dense cover
  • House Mice: While they can climb, they tend to prefer ground level, often navigating through buildings and human habitation.
  • Deer Mice: Known for their exceptional climbing skills, they thrive in forested habitats, often found in trees.
  • Field Mice: These mice can climb but typically prefer to remain on the ground, using burrows for shelter.
  • Wood Mice: They exhibit high climbing abilities, often seen foraging in low branches and shrubs.

Environmental Factors Influencing Climbing

The ability of mice to climb trees can also be influenced by environmental factors. These include:

  • Availability of Food: Trees often provide fruits, seeds, and insects, attracting mice to climb for food access.
  • Predation Risk: Climbing may serve as a defensive strategy against ground predators. Mice will ascend to escape threats.
  • Habitat Structure: The presence of branches and foliage facilitates climbing, allowing mice to navigate effectively.

Understanding these factors can provide insight into mouse behavior and habitat preferences.

Types of Trees and Climbing Behavior

The ability of mice to climb trees can vary based on the type of tree and the environment.

  • Smooth Bark: Trees with smooth bark, such as some species of birch or beech, can be more challenging for mice to climb due to the lack of grip.
  • Rough Bark: Trees with rough bark, like oaks or pines, offer better climbing opportunities due to the texture that enhances grip.

Mice typically climb trees for the following reasons:

  • Foraging: To access food sources, such as fruits or seeds.
  • Escape: To evade predators or threats from the ground.
  • Nesting: To create nests in higher, safer locations away from ground-level dangers.

Limitations of Mice in Climbing

While mice are capable climbers, they encounter several limitations:

  • Height: Mice are not adept at climbing to significant heights compared to other animals, such as squirrels.
  • Energy: Climbing can be energy-intensive, and mice may not climb unless necessary for survival.
  • Predation Risks: High-altitude locations can expose mice to aerial predators, which may limit their climbing behavior.
